With funky black-and-white Lucite chairs and fresh flowers on the tables, Fes Café provides a shot of modern style and familiar American-style food in the heart of the Grand Bazaar. Squeezed into a former market stall in what's become the hippest section of the market, the small kitchen turns out simple sandwiches, salads, fruit shakes, and homemade cakes and pies. It's a great place to sit back and watch the comings and goings of the bazaar.
